MAS Context receives a 2016 Graham Foundation grant

August 11, 2016

We are exited to announce that MAS Context has received a 2016 grant by the Graham Foundation for Advanced Studies in the Fine Arts. The Production and Presentation grant will partially support the content produced by MAS Context during 2017.

We are extremely thankful to the Graham Foundation as this is the fourth grant we have received from them in support of MAS Context. They institutional and economic support is invaluable to produce our work.

Founded in 1956, the Graham Foundation for Advanced Studies in the Fine Arts makes project-based grants to individuals and organizations and produces public programs to foster the development and exchange of diverse and challenging ideas about architecture and its role in the arts, culture, and society.
